Daughter becomes martyr's pallbearer

In a departure from tradition, 25-year-old Madhu, the daughter of martyr Honorary Capt Fateh Singh who was killed in a gun battle with militants at the Pathankot airbase on January 2, was among the four to carry her father’s coffin to the pyre.

This is a tradition, rather a stereotype especially in villages, performed generally by the sons.

 She chose to do it herself. A sea of emotions poured in at his native village in Gurdaspur district of Punjab where the last rites were performed.

Madhu says her father never discriminated between sons and daughters. Fateh Singh won gold and silver medals in the first Commonwealth Shooting Championships held in 1995.

He was on duty at the Pathankot base as part of the Defence Security Corps. Madhu said her father was on duty at 3 am that day just when they heard gun shots.

The daughter says the moments were so scary that they hid themselves under the bed on the floor. That morning, she had lost her father who valiantly fought the terrorists.
